Davies runs to victory

Date published: 06 November 2012


Oldham MEP Chris Davies (58) has proved he can win races as well as elections.

Chris stormed to top spot in the UK over-50s ultra-distance running championships.

The competition, over 12 races of 31-61 miles each counts the best four results of each runner.

The Greenfield resident, a runner since he was 14, won a 56-mile race and took the best time for his age in a 50-mile race.

He not only won the over-50s category but took fifth place overall.

The modest Lib-Dem, a member of Saddleworth Runners, described himself as “just a good club runner.”

He added: “I’ve never had the speed of the great runners but I seem to be able to just keep going when others start to fade.

“It’s what every Liberal Democrat has to do to survive in politics!”
